Description

This call for tender is for a study that is a follow-up to the fitness check of the most relevant chemicals legislation (excluding REACH) and the evaluation of the detergents regulation.

These 2 evaluations provide a comprehensive assessment regarding the performance of EU chemicals legislation in light of the its objectives to protect human health and the environment, ensure the efficient functioning of the single market, and enhance competitiveness and innovation.

The main purpose of this study is to identify suitable policy options

  1. to simplify and streamline the existing labelling requirements in the classification, labelling and packaging (CLP) regulation and the CLP-related legislation (i.e. sector and product-specific legislation) that has vertical or horizontal links with the CLP regulation
  2. to make optimal use of digital tools to communicate hazard and safety information, as well as instructions for use to consumers
